    Cancun: The Quintessential Mexican Paradise

    Why Cancun is a Must-Visit

    Cancun is often regarded as the crown jewel of Mexican beach towns, attracting millions of visitors each year. Known for its powdery white sand beaches and vibrant turquoise waters, this Caribbean destination offers something for everyone. Families, couples, and solo travelers alike can enjoy a wide range of activities, from lounging by the beach to exploring ancient Mayan ruins.

    Some key highlights of Cancun include:

    • World-class resorts and all-inclusive packages
    • Thrilling water sports such as snorkeling and scuba diving
    • Proximity to archaeological sites like Chichen Itza

    Tulum: Where Ruins Meet the Sea

    A Glimpse into Tulum's Unique Charm

    Tulum stands out among the best Mexican beach towns for its breathtaking combination of natural beauty and historical significance. This coastal gem is home to the only Mayan ruins located directly on the beach, offering visitors a unique opportunity to explore ancient history while enjoying stunning ocean views. The laid-back vibe of Tulum makes it a favorite among eco-conscious travelers and those seeking a more authentic experience.

    Tulum's beaches, such as Playa Paraiso and Playa Ruinas, are renowned for their pristine conditions and peaceful atmosphere. The town also boasts a thriving culinary scene, with numerous beachfront restaurants serving delicious local and international cuisine.

    Discovering Playa del Carmen's Unique Appeal

    Playa del Carmen, often referred to as "Playa," has become one of the most popular Mexican beach towns due to its vibrant nightlife, luxurious accommodations, and proximity to natural wonders. The town's Fifth Avenue is a shopper's paradise, lined with boutique shops, art galleries, and gourmet eateries. Adventure seekers will love exploring nearby attractions like the Mesoamerican Barrier Reef and the Sian Ka'an Biosphere Reserve.

    Playa del Carmen's beaches offer a perfect balance of relaxation and excitement, with activities ranging from paddleboarding to jet skiing. The town's cultural diversity ensures that there's always something new to discover, making it an ideal destination for repeat visitors.

    Los Cabos: From Sandy Beaches to Dramatic Cliffs

    Exploring the Diverse Landscapes of Los Cabos

    Los Cabos, located at the southern tip of the Baja California Peninsula, is a destination that showcases the dramatic beauty of Mexico's Pacific coastline. The area is famous for its iconic El Arco rock formation and the meeting point of the Sea of Cortez and the Pacific Ocean. This unique setting provides a backdrop for unforgettable experiences, whether you're watching marine life or enjoying a romantic sunset cruise.

    Los Cabos offers a wide range of accommodations, from luxury resorts to boutique hotels, ensuring that every traveler can find their perfect fit. The town's golf courses, spas, and fine dining options make it a top choice for those seeking a high-end vacation experience.

    Mazatlan: The Pearl of the Pacific

    A Glimpse into Mazatlan's Rich History

    Mazatlan, often called the "Pearl of the Pacific," is one of Mexico's oldest beach towns and remains a favorite among locals and international visitors alike. The city's Old Town, or Centro Historico, is filled with charming colonial architecture and vibrant street life. Mazatlan's Malecon, a scenic waterfront promenade, stretches over 20 kilometers and is a great place to enjoy the ocean breeze and watch the sunset.

    The beaches of Mazatlan, including Playa Norte and Playa Gaviotas, are perfect for swimming, fishing, and water sports. The town's annual carnival is one of the largest in Mexico, drawing crowds from around the world to celebrate with music, dance, and traditional festivities.

    Puerto Vallarta: A Romantic Coastal Escape

    Why Puerto Vallarta is Perfect for Couples

    Puerto Vallarta is renowned for its romantic atmosphere, making it one of the best Mexican beach towns for couples and honeymooners. Nestled along the Bay of Banderas, the town offers a picturesque setting with lush mountains meeting the sea. The cobblestone streets of the Old Town area are filled with art galleries, boutique shops, and quaint cafes, providing a charming backdrop for a leisurely stroll.

    Puerto Vallarta's beaches, such as Playa Los Muertos and Playa de Oro, are ideal for both relaxation and adventure. The town's commitment to sustainability ensures that visitors can enjoy its natural beauty without compromising the environment. With numerous cultural events and festivals throughout the year, Puerto Vallarta offers a dynamic and engaging experience for all visitors.

    Acapulco: A Classic Mexican Beach Destination

    Acapulco's Timeless Appeal

    Acapulco, once a favorite haunt of Hollywood stars in the 1950s and 1960s, continues to captivate visitors with its timeless charm and vibrant energy. The town's crescent-shaped bay is surrounded by dramatic cliffs, creating a stunning natural amphitheater. Acapulco's beaches, including La Quebrada and Playa Revolcadero, are perfect for swimming, sunbathing, and water sports.

    The town's rich history and cultural heritage are reflected in its architecture, cuisine, and festivals. Acapulco's nightlife is legendary, with numerous clubs and bars offering entertainment for every taste. Despite its reputation as a party destination, Acapulco also offers plenty of opportunities for relaxation and exploration, making it a versatile choice for travelers.

    Huatulco: Hidden Paradise on the Oaxacan Coast

    Discovering Huatulco's Untouched Beauty

    Huatulco, located on the southern coast of Oaxaca, is a hidden gem among the best Mexican beach towns. This eco-friendly destination is home to nine pristine bays, each offering its own unique charm and attractions. The town's commitment to sustainability ensures that its natural beauty is preserved for future generations to enjoy.

    Huatulco's beaches, such as Tangolunda and Santa Cruz, are perfect for snorkeling, diving, and other water activities. The area's lush tropical forests and diverse wildlife make it a paradise for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. With its tranquil atmosphere and breathtaking scenery, Huatulco is an ideal destination for those seeking a peaceful escape from the hustle and bustle of daily life.

    Manzanillo: The Perfect Gateway to Adventure

    Manzanillo's Unique Position as a Gateway

    Manzanillo, located on the Pacific coast of Colima, is often referred to as the "Sailfish Capital of the World" due to its popularity among sport fishermen. The town serves as a gateway to numerous natural and cultural attractions, including the El Tecuán Ecological Park and the San Gerónimo Fort Museum. Manzanillo's beaches, such as Playa La Audiencia and Playa Norte, offer a perfect mix of relaxation and adventure.

    The town's strategic location makes it an ideal base for exploring the surrounding region, which is rich in history and natural beauty. Manzanillo's vibrant culture and friendly locals ensure that visitors have a warm and welcoming experience during their stay.

    Zihuatanejo: Authentic Charm with a Tropical Twist

    Embracing Zihuatanejo's Authenticity

    Zihuatanejo, located on the Pacific coast of Guerrero, offers a more authentic and laid-back experience compared to some of Mexico's larger beach towns. The town's picturesque bay is surrounded by lush hills and dotted with colorful fishing boats, creating a charming and picturesque scene. Zihuatanejo's beaches, including Playa La Ropa and Playa Madera, are perfect for swimming, snorkeling, and sunbathing.

    The town's cultural heritage is reflected in its traditional markets, where visitors can find handmade crafts and local specialties. Zihuatanejo's commitment to preserving its natural and cultural resources ensures that visitors can enjoy an authentic and memorable experience.
